You are beginning to comprehend the vitality of your thoughts; how they will race and clash and tire the orderly rhythm of one’s living, day and night. Thoughts can seize and fasten onto the consciousness. Now take boldly the role of commander; calm these unruly soldiers in your company by commands, by great words of spiritual intent. As you were warned, do not go down with the stream but remain at the source, the source within you. Be the eternal spring.
… say to yourself: I will seek the Spirit and hold myself at the source. … I will not be delayed in the treadmill of human negative thought. I will escape all useless mental anxiety. Lean, lean on thy strong reassuring inner self, realizing that in obedience, G*D’s will is done to the end of time. Nothing is too small, nothing too large. … the kingdom of all peace and power is within you. Stay — and advance!
As you have been told before, try dissolving your universe into spiritual and mental concepts; consider yourself a feeling that has been led about by the events of your time.
Character is, in the last analysis, a collection of feelings. A good man is a trust-feeling. If you dissolve all people to thought and examine your own thought as you carry it about you will see with greater clarity how destructive it is to be a Fear. If you are a Fear, you at once become a vortex which attracts to you currents of obstacles and blocking.
But if you are a Confidence going though the unseen, as your true world really is, if you are a spirit of courage — calm, and loving — you act like a sun on all about you and grateful faces will turn to you as you touch the creative impulse everywhere. It is a simple as this.
Guard yourself from (negative emotional) states and when you find yourself sinking into one and you stand before the walls of your Jericho, blow your silver bugle and your clear note of prayer will be heard. Great and good forces are your companions; you do not walk alone.

Psalms 23:
{1} The Lord is my shepherd, I shall not want. 
{2} He maketh me to lie down in green pastures, and leadeth me beside still waters;
{3} He restoreth my soul; He leads me in the paths of righteousness for His Name’s sake. 
{4} Yea though I walk through the valley of the shadow of death, I shall fear no evil, for Thou art with me; Thy rod and thy staff, they comfort me.
{5} Thou preparest a table before me in the presence of mine enemies; Thou has anointed my head with oil; My cup runneth over.
{6} Surely goodness and mercy shall follow me all the days of life and i shall dwell in the House of the LORD forever.
1st Corinthians 13:
Love is patient; love is kind and envies no one.
Love is never boastful or conceited, nor rude, never selfish, not quick to take offense.
Love keeps no scores of wrongs; does not gloat over another’s sins, but delights in the truth.
There is nothing that love cannot face; there is no limit to its faith, its hope, and its endurance.
In a word, there are three things that last forever: faith, hope and love; but the greatest of them all is love.
